LQR算法在算力优化中的应用与挑战
人工智能
2024-12-23 03:00
23
联系人:
联系方式:
随着科技的飞速发展,自动控制领域对算法的精确度和效率要求越来越高。线性二次调节器(Linear Quadratic Regulator,LQR)算法作为一种经典的控制策略,因其简洁的数学模型和良好的控制性能,被广泛应用于各种控制系统。随着系统复杂性的增加,对算力的需求也随之提升。本文将探讨LQR算法在算力优化中的应用及其面临的挑战。
一、LQR算法简介
LQR算法是一种基于二次性能指标的线性反馈控制器设计方法。它通过求解最优控制律,使得闭环系统的性能指标达到最优。LQR算法的主要优点包括:
1. 算法简单,易于实现;
2. 控制效果稳定,适用于线性系统;
3. 具有较好的鲁棒性。
二、LQR算法在算力优化中的应用
1. 硬件优化:通过LQR算法优化控制器设计,降低控制系统的硬件复杂度,从而减少算力需求。例如,在嵌入式系统中,LQR算法可以简化控制器的硬件实现,降低成本和功耗。
2. 软件优化:在软件层面,LQR算法可以与数字信号处理器(DSP)或现场可编程门阵列(FPGA)等硬件相结合,提高算法的执行效率。通过优化算法的编程实现,可以降低CPU的负载,提高算力利用率。
3. 系统级优化:在系统级,LQR算法可以与其他控制策略(如模型预测控制)相结合,实现多任务并行处理,提高算力利用率。
三、LQR算法在算力优化中面临的挑战
1. 算力限制:随着系统复杂性的增加,对算力的需求也不断提高。在有限的算力条件下,如何实现LQR算法的高效运行成为一大挑战。
2. 实时性要求:对于实时控制系统,LQR算法的响应速度需要满足实时性要求。在算力受限的情况下,如何保证算法的实时性是一个亟待解决的问题。
3. 参数优化:LQR算法的性能很大程度上取决于控制器参数的选择。在算力受限的情况下,如何优化控制器参数,以获得更好的控制效果,是一个具有挑战性的问题。
4. 鲁棒性:在算力受限的情况下,如何提高LQR算法的鲁棒性,使其在面临不确定性和干扰时仍能保持良好的控制性能,是一个重要课题。
LQR算法在算力优化中具有广泛的应用前景。在算力受限的条件下,如何进一步提高算法的效率和鲁棒性,仍然是未来研究的重要方向。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
随着科技的飞速发展,自动控制领域对算法的精确度和效率要求越来越高。线性二次调节器(Linear Quadratic Regulator,LQR)算法作为一种经典的控制策略,因其简洁的数学模型和良好的控制性能,被广泛应用于各种控制系统。随着系统复杂性的增加,对算力的需求也随之提升。本文将探讨LQR算法在算力优化中的应用及其面临的挑战。
一、LQR算法简介
LQR算法是一种基于二次性能指标的线性反馈控制器设计方法。它通过求解最优控制律,使得闭环系统的性能指标达到最优。LQR算法的主要优点包括:
1. 算法简单,易于实现;
2. 控制效果稳定,适用于线性系统;
3. 具有较好的鲁棒性。
二、LQR算法在算力优化中的应用
1. 硬件优化:通过LQR算法优化控制器设计,降低控制系统的硬件复杂度,从而减少算力需求。例如,在嵌入式系统中,LQR算法可以简化控制器的硬件实现,降低成本和功耗。
2. 软件优化:在软件层面,LQR算法可以与数字信号处理器(DSP)或现场可编程门阵列(FPGA)等硬件相结合,提高算法的执行效率。通过优化算法的编程实现,可以降低CPU的负载,提高算力利用率。
3. 系统级优化:在系统级,LQR算法可以与其他控制策略(如模型预测控制)相结合,实现多任务并行处理,提高算力利用率。
三、LQR算法在算力优化中面临的挑战
1. 算力限制:随着系统复杂性的增加,对算力的需求也不断提高。在有限的算力条件下,如何实现LQR算法的高效运行成为一大挑战。
2. 实时性要求:对于实时控制系统,LQR算法的响应速度需要满足实时性要求。在算力受限的情况下,如何保证算法的实时性是一个亟待解决的问题。
3. 参数优化:LQR算法的性能很大程度上取决于控制器参数的选择。在算力受限的情况下,如何优化控制器参数,以获得更好的控制效果,是一个具有挑战性的问题。
4. 鲁棒性:在算力受限的情况下,如何提高LQR算法的鲁棒性,使其在面临不确定性和干扰时仍能保持良好的控制性能,是一个重要课题。
LQR算法在算力优化中具有广泛的应用前景。在算力受限的条件下,如何进一步提高算法的效率和鲁棒性,仍然是未来研究的重要方向。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!